March 2022 by Paul Paschal
Please don't go this route if you want Great Customer Service and Best Price. First, our ranch is located in Montana and the average price for propane around here is around $2.30 a gallon if you call around. We were being charged around $4.00 per gallon! Second, if you call Amerigas (even if it looks like a local number) it gets rerouted to a national call center and you aren't working with local people. They have no idea really how low your tank is in the winter and they can't get someone out to you immediately if the tank is empty. Their system approximates what they think is in your tank and their drivers come routinely to fill but you will have no local people to work with to call to come out in an emergency. Some of their so called "customer advocates" know what they are talking about and others seem like they aren't sure about the propane business. We went with a local company and have local numbers we can call. It is better to actually get a hold of someone who can come fill your tank fast if needed and our new company monitors the tank levels more accurately. It feels really good to also save a LOT on fills. We have over 5 big tanks here and the total savings is amazing since we switched over to a local company that works with us.
